FIDEL: AGRONOMIST IN CHIEF, PHYSICIAN IN CHIEF, COWBOY IN CHIEF AND OTHER MORE STUPIDES.

   Taking advantage of the influence that Fidel Castro had on the people - there was no one to oppose his absurd inventions - his proven charisma, his tireless verbiage in front of the TV cameras or the radio, began to interfere in all kinds of matters that they corresponded to their ministers or other responsible parties.

  It seems that no flatterer could speak to him of a new idea for the development of the country that he immediately made it his own and he proclaimed it to the four winds so that everybody could see how wise he was and the hope of the people in a better future did not die.

  First was the matter of Café Caturla whose plantation throughout the island, including the courtyards of the houses, the apartment balconies and the pavements of the sidewalks, would solve the scarcity of grain that was scarce and its price on the black market exceeded that of gold raw.

  I remember as a child planting the Caturla coffee in the gardens of my school and stealing a plant that I grew in my pastyard.

  Of course that coffee failed miserably. It was not for a tropical country like ours and as the true coffee plants of the mountains needed a bit of shade from the giant trees that surrounded them. So we had Café caturla goes, coffee caturla comes, until all the plants died in the country. He did not make any self-criticism but some head rolled. Always blaming other for his failures.

  Then it was the turn of the Zacarina: sugarcane crushed to powder to feed the cattle. The newspapers did nothing but talk about the zucarina. At last a panacea to feed the dwindling cattle whose meat was rationed since the beginning of the revolution and milk even more, only for children. The chief surveyor. There was no one who knew more about Agriculture than he did. Suddenly there was no more talk of the happy food. The cattle, accustomed to the Cuban grass, died with the zacarina. Some other head was cut off.

  Then It  enter the Hit Parade the Zeolite. A kind of small pebbles that were placed in the ulcers of the patients' legs. Then began the speeches of the commander about the benefits of the zeolites and that they were almost miraculous. The members of the PCC when they had wounds or ulcers said: please, antisepsis, nurse, with foreign antiseptics but not, please, with zeolite. That is for the people.

  If he got information about the use of "worms" that devoured rotten tissues in the ulcers, he did not say anything, perhaps advised by a daring minister that the town was thin and covered with worms in the wounds. It was too much, they would think that they were already rotting alive. He did not talk about the worms.

   Then came the nuclear plant in Cienfuegos. This time he was more cautious because the United States told him to be careful. The truth is that they invested 1000 million dollars in the work until they discovered that the area was in seismic area and they suspended it. Disillusioned workers, it was what the commander called with the phrase "Work of Shock" returned home and everything was abandoned.

  Fidelito, a nuclear engineer, had to bear the guilt in silence but Fidel did not have compassion and replaced him as chief nuclear engineer. That was done in silence because it was his son-Fidel said he did not feel filial love for anyone, he was born deprived of that feeling-and Fidelito went into oblivion and became depressed when he fell into disgrace and a billion of the people went through the sewer. Nor was any self-criticism made.

  Before this, the so-called "Swine Fever" had been presented in Guantanamo. All the pigs had to be slaughtered, including the healthy ones - my father had a clandestine raising of small pigs in the grandmother's patio. He presented that he would see each day to feed them and he had to sacrifice them all, we were eating pork until the same smell gave us nausea- Of course some heads fell down because of this, among them, honest men and probos who went unfortunately to jail.

  And the commander in chief: silence.

    Elderly patients arrived undernourished at the hospital emergency room with edema in the lower limbs due to hypoproteinemia or lack of proteins, especially from red meat. They gave little food to their working children or their small grandchildren. They preferred to die before their offspring. And the cuban News in silence and we were silenced by the fear instilled for so many years.

  They invented a new kind of coffee. A mess of green binds with alittle true coffee. The people called rapidilly "Cafe Ñok" because when they drink it used to say "Coño" that is a expression in Cuba of something like shit.

   I went to Baconao in my car with my family and another very close friend and we saw an enclosure of crocodile breeding. Crocodiles sunbathing everywhere. This hidden place was not mentioned in the newspapers or any means of communication. Fine meat for the council of State and for foreign tourism.

  When I was traveling to the Province of Santiago de Cuba I saw some  I saw some small cows of chocolate red color. They say that Raul Castro had brought them and that they were of a strange race, to try to acclimatize themselves and taste that new meat because for the people: nothing.

  And when Castro started talking about medicine. "Fuacata "He had to swallow all the stupid things he said about diseases and treatments. Between us we called him "The Commander in Chief Doctor"

    And when he gave him the habit of importing water buffaloes - to the swamps of STGO DE CUBA or elsewhere, he spoke glories about the new cattle, how well they adapted. Of its meat, milk and even the exquisite cheeses that would be produced. Suddenly he do not speak more about the buffaloes. If it was meat for the people or an exotic for tourists. Neither the newspapers mentioned it and the people, silent.

  Before dying, when he still gave tired speeches and almost without energy, he persisted in his delusions.

   This time it was the turn of the Creole Malanga, a white tuber on the inside that is given to children or the elderly since ancient times. As if the people did not know the properties of the tubercle he was explaining about its properties. Of course, with the hunger that was going on in the Special Period, the Farmer in Chief had to speak and this time talking about a food that had long since disappeared from the state stores and that the cleverest exchanged with the peasants up the mountain. Well, give him the taro. He no longer knew what recourse to use in his speeches. But of the flesh. almost firing if you killed a cow, even if it was owned by a peasant.

  And so he died. With a piece of taro stuck in his throat and "his beloved town" missing food. They cried it with dry tears because nobody wanted it anymore - only those who want to keep their posts in the government - the newspapers do not stop talking about their exploits but never about their lies and failure.

  The new president of Spain Pedro Sanchez recently made a mysterious trip to the island, it must be because of the numerous hotels that this country has in Cuba. The Cuban press, read Granma newspaper, treated him coldly and dedicated a short article about his arrival on his cover. The rest of the newspaper loaded with fragments of the life or works of the missing commander and nothing else. Any resemblance to the North Korean Dynasty is not mere coincidence.

  Ahh. The last thing I found out, that a small northern cay were swarming "deers" as a tourist attraction and that a journalist could taste a dish of meat from the small animal, something dry but tasty meat.

 Could it be that Brother Raúl follows his example but in a more discreet way?

FIDEL: AGRÓNOMO  EN JEFE, MÉDICO EN JEFE, GANADERO EN JEFE Y OTRAS ESTUPIDESES MAS.

   Aprovechando la influencia que tenía Fidel Castro sobre el pueblo- ya no había nadie que se le opusiera a sus absurdos inventos- su carisma comprobado, su verborrea incansable frente a las cámaras de TV o la radio, comenzó  a inmiscuirse en todo tipo de asuntos que correspondían a sus ministros u otros responsables.
  Parece que ningún adulador podía hablarle de una nueva idea para el desarrollo del país que él inmediatamente la hacía suya y la pregonaba a los cuatro vientos para que todo el mundo viera lo sabio que era y no muriera la esperanza del pueblo en un futuro  mejor.
  Primero fue el asunto de Café Caturla cuya plantación en toda la isla, incluido los patios de las casas, los balcones de apartamentos y los canteros de las aceras, resolverían  la escases del grano que escaseaba y su precio en el mercado negro rebasaba el del oro en bruto.
  Yo recuerdo cuando niño plantar el café Caturla en los jardines de mi escuela y de robarme una planta que cultivé en mi patio.
  Por supuesto que dicho café fracasó  rotundamente. No era para un país tropical como el nuestro y como las verdaderas plantas de café de las montañas necesitaba un poco de sombra de los arboles gigantes que los rodeaban. Así tuvimos Café caturla va, café caturla viene, hasta que todas  las plantas murieron en el país. Él no se hizo autocrítica  alguna pero alguna cabeza rodó. Siempre echándole la culpa de sus fracasos.
  Después le tocó el turno a la Zacarina: caña de azúcar triturada hasta hacerla polvo para alimentar el ganado. Los periódicos no hacían más que hablar de la zucarina. Al fin una panacea para alimentar el menguado ganado cuya carne estaba racionada desde el principio de la revolución y la leche más aun, solo para los niños. El agrimensor en jefe. No había nadie que supiera más de Agricultura que él. De repente   no se habló más del dichoso alimento. El ganado, acostumbrado al pasto cubano se moría con la zacarina. Alguna otra cabeza fue cortada.
  Después entro en Hit Parade la Zeolita. Una especie de pequeñas piedrecitas que se colocaban en las úlceras de las piernas de los pacientes. Entonces empezaron los discursos del comandante sobre las bondades de las zeolitas y que eran casi milagrosas. Los miembros del PCC cuando tenían heridas o úlceras decían: antisepsia por favor enfermera con antisépticos extranjeros pero no, por favor, con zeolita. Eso es para el pueblo.
  Si le llegó información sobre el uso de “gusanos” que devoraban tejidos podridos en las úlceras, no dijo nada, quizás aconsejado por un ministro osado que el pueblo estaba flaco y de contra verse cubierto de gusanos en las heridas. Era demasiado, pensarían que ya estaban pudriéndose vivos. No habló de los gusanos.     
   Después vino lo de la planta nuclear en Cienfuegos. Esta vez fue más cauto pues Estados Unidos le dijo que tuviera cuidado. Lo cierto es que se invirtieron 1000 millones de dólares en la obra hasta que descubrieron que la zona estaba en  área  sísmica y la suspendieron. Los trabajadores desilusionados, pues era lo que comandante llamaba con la frasecita “Obra de Choque” volvieron a casa y todo quedó abandonado. Fidelito, ingeniero nuclear, tuvo que cargar con la culpa en silencio pero Fidel no tuvo compasión y lo sustituyo de ingeniero nuclear en jefe. Eso se hizo en silencio pues era su hijo-Fidel dicen que no sentía  amor filial  por nadie, había nacido privado de ese sentimiento-y Fidelito pasó al olvido y se deprimió al caer en desgracia y mil millones del pueblo se fueron por la cloaca. Tampoco se hizo autocrítica alguna.
  Antes de esto se había presentado la llamada “Fiebre Porcina” en Guantánamo. Hubo que sacrificar a todos los cerdos incluyendo los sanos- mi padre tenía una crianza clandestina de pequeños cerdos en el gran patio de abuela Presenta que iba a ver cada día para alimentarlos y tuvo que sacrificarlos todos, estuvimos comiendo carne de puerco hasta que el mismo olor nos daba nauseas- Por supuesto que cayeron algunas cabezas por esto, entre ellos, hombres honestos y probos que fueron desgraciadamente a la cárcel.
  Y el comandante en jefe: silencio.
    Los pacientes ancianos llegaban desnutridos a la emergencia del hospital con edemas en miembros inferiores por la  hipoproteinemia o la falta de proteínas sobre todo procedentes de las carnes rojas. Les daban el poco alimento a sus hijos trabajadores o a sus pequeños nietos. Preferían morir ellos antes que su descendencia. Y el Noticiero en silencio y nosotros enmudecidos por el miedo inculcado durante tantos años.
   Luego inventaron un nuevo gusto para el café que el pueblo rapidamente bautizó "Cafe- Ñok, porque cuando el pueblo llano y liso lo degustaba maldecía "Coñó" o sea, sabia a mierda. 
   Yo fui a Baconao en mi auto con mi familia y otra muy amiga y vimos un cercado de crianza de cocodrilos. Cocodrilos tomando el sol por todas partes. Este recóndito sitio no se mencionaba en los periódicos ni ningún medio de comunicación. Carne fina para el consejo de Estado y para el turismo extranjero.
  Cuando viajaba a la Provincia de Santiago de Cuba veía unas vaquitas chicas y color rojo chocolate. Dicen que las había traído Raúl Castro y que eran de una raza extraña, para probar si se aclimataban y degustar ellos mismos aquella nueva carne porque para el pueblo: nada.
  Y cuando Castro se ponía a hablar de medicina. Fuácata. Habia que tragarse todas las estupideces que decia sobre enfermedades y tratamientos. Entre nosotros le llamábamos “ El comandante Medico en jefe”
    Y cuando le dio la manía de importar Búfalos de agua - a las ciénagas de STGO DE CUBA  u otro lugar, -hablaba glorias del nuevo ganado, lo bien que se adaptaba. De su carne, leche y hasta de los exquisitos quesos que se producirían.  De repente no hablo más de los búfalos. Si era carne para el pueblo o un exotismo para turistas. Ni los periódicos lo mencionaban y el pueblo, callado.

  Antes de morir, cuando aún daba discursos cansinos y casi sin energía persistía en sus ideas delirantes.
   Esta vez le tocó el turno a la criolla Malanga, tubérculo  blanco por dentro que se les  da a los niños o ancianos desde  época antiquísima. Como si el pueblo no conociera las propiedades del tubérculo él se explayaba sobre sus propiedades. Claro, con el hambre que se pasaba en el Periodo Especial tenía que hablar el Agricultor en jefe y esta vez hablando de un alimento que hacía tiempo había desaparecido de las tiendas estatales y que los más listos intercambiaban con los campesinos montaña arriba. Pues dale con la malanga. Ya no sabía a qué recurso recurrir en sus discursos. Pero de la carne. Casi fusilamiento si matabas a una vaca, aunque fuera propiedad de un campesino.
  Y así murió. Con un trozo de malanga atorado en su garganta y “su querido pueblo” añorando alimentos. Lo lloraron con lágrimas secas pues ya nadie lo quería-solo los que quieren conservar sus puestos en el gobierno-los periódicos no cesan de hablar de sus hazañas pero nunca de sus mentiras y fracaso.
  El nuevo presidente de España  Pedro Sánchez hizo recientemente un misterioso viaje a la isla, debe ser por los numerosos hoteles que tiene ese país en Cuba. La prensa cubana, léase diario Granma, lo trató fríamente y le dedico en su portada un corto artículo sobre su llegada. El resto del diario cargado con fragmentos de la vida u obra del desaparecido comandante y nada más. Cualquier semejanza con la Dinastía de Corea del Norte no es mera coincidencia.        
  Ahh. Lo último que me enteré, que un  pequeño cayo del norte pululaban “venados” como atracción turística y que un periodista pudo paladear un plato de carne del pequeño animal, carne algo seca pero sabrosa. ¿Será que el Hermano Raúl sigue su ejemplo pero en forma más discreta?
